On-boarding Challenges
Identify gaps that slow ramp-up and degrade the new hire experience.
Process & Knowledge Gaps
Manual & inconsistent process: HR teams handle onboarding ad-hoc with scattered checklists
Information overload: New hires receive overwhelming amounts of unstructured information
Fragmented learning: Training materials exist in multiple systems without clear paths
System & Cultural Integration Issues
No manager preparation: Managers receive new team members without proper briefing
Delayed system access: IT provisioning delays prevent day-one productivity
Lost in translation: Culture communicated through lengthy presentations vs. immersion
